Output 68e5f8ae936be21e56364c90518aaf93a95b215435823d80e62982ee5fa77d87:22

value
2066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e371efcf817b36193ce0b42e14097dff0e3957d17c1e28dc3992bb95434556e4
address
bc1pudc7lnup0vmpj08qkshpgztalu8rj4730s0z3hpej2ae2s692mjq5hseeq
transaction
68e5f8ae936be21e56364c90518aaf93a95b215435823d80e62982ee5fa77d87
spent
true